Tennessee 4-H Land Judging gives youth the opportunity to explore the science of soil and water conservation through hands-on learning. Participants learn how to evaluate the land’s physical characteristics, such as texture, slope, drainage, and erosion. These skills help them make informed decisions about land use, crop production, and environmental protection. By learning to judge the potential and limitations of different soils, youth gain valuable insight into how land management affects agriculture, construction, and natural resources.
